From Technique of the Week to Technique of the Every-So-Often Longtime visitors to this site may remember our Technique of the Week feature. Every week during 1999 and 2000, we'd feature a great technique we found on a Web site somewhere. Unfortunately, TOTW died out because of two problems: links would go bad as sites came and went, and I ran out of good technique Web sites to feature. The well ran dry, and so did TOTW. Recently though, I've started coming across good techniques again. Maybe folks are sharing more in this post-9/11 era. Maybe there's more techniques in the world than there used to be. Who knows? In any event, look here "every so often" for another great technique Web site. And if you know of a site that has great techniques, send me a link. Michael Jen's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u Techniques Mike Jen is a black belt under Joe Moriera and teaches in San Jose, California. The Jen BJJ site features a number of great techniques, some featuring Moriera himself. Link:
